MODERN FAST FUN
A sporty, modern log, built for speed.
This is our most versatile board.
From 1-2 foot to double over head, or beach breaks or point breaks this board does it all.
Its has a medium rocker, slight V bottom, hard rails, and a slight tucked edge in the tail.
It also has its wide point just behind center to give the outline a little more curve for turning.
 

9'0" x 22 1/2" x 2 5/8" - 61.1L
9'4" x 23" x 2 3/4" - 68.2L
9'8" x 23 1/2" x 3" - 81.6L

Thunderbolt Technologies

Thunderbolt Technology utilizes advanced materials and technology to decrease weight while enhancing performance, flex characteristics, board control, and durability. Mass-produced epoxy boards are corky and stiff. While light and durable, they simply don’t ride well. But Thunderbolt’s hand-built boards take superior epoxy materials to an entirely different level. These boards provide the feel and sensitivity of a good poly board, but deliver performance far beyond traditional epoxy pop-out constructions. Indeed, those who ride these high-tech epoxy boards claim they actually feel better than polyurethane.

Thunderbolt boards are 100% hand layups. They begin with an EPS foam core with multi-component carbon fiber stringer systems that produce engineered flex and twist for a more lively, responsive performance. Proprietary designs employing internal carbon fiber components are then arrayed in the deck and bottom of the deck for precise flex control and strength.

The core shield PVC provides flexible protection to increase strength and durability without compromising the flex and twist characteristics built into the blank. With ample carbon fiber and fiberglass in the deck, bottom, and rails, these boards both outperform and outlast traditional PU boards and other epoxy designs.

CONSTRUCTION: Thunderbolt Silver Technology

Thunderbolt Silver surfboards are traditionally suited for smaller waves and often shaped in log style shapes. Thunderbolt Silver surfboards are hand crafter for a classic feel with enhanced response. Starting off with an EPS foam blank, a high-density foam block is installed into the blank to provide a secure anchor point for the fin box. AVT flex control components are laminated to the bottom in an “A” shape, then a tapered groove is cut into the deck for the AVT stringer in a “T” shape, which is laminated onto the deck and pressed into the groove at specific depths.

AVT flex control components are laminated to the deck, in a “V” shape. This combination AVT shape defines the flex, responsiveness and feel of the board creating a waistline component which creates a pivot point for tail flex, and stores the energy generated by natural flexing and twisting forces generated during a turn, which then releases through the board and fin launching the board forward. Hand laminated fiberglass layer and PVC shell lock AVT flex control components in, then is cured in a mould for precise rocker and shape. Thunderbolt silver blanks are laminated with a combination of carbon fibre and fiberglass. Designed in Japan, for the world.
